Material Selection for Petrochemical Media

Valve performance in petrochemical service depends heavily on material selection matching the process fluid characteristics. Carilovalves sources top-grade raw materials specifically selected for corrosion resistance and temperature tolerance:

  • Carbon steel bodies with alloy overlays for sour service applications
  • Stainless steel (304, 316, 316L) for general hydrocarbon processing
  • Duplex and super duplex stainless for chloride-rich environments
  • Special alloys (Inconel, Hastelloy) for highly corrosive chemical streams
  • PCTFE, PTFE, and PEEK seat materials for chemical compatibility

The procurement department maintains relationships with certified steel mills allowing material traceability documentation that petrochemical operators increasingly demand for asset integrity management programs.

Custom Engineering Capabilities for Complex Applications

Petrochemical facilities frequently require non-standard valve configurations that mass-produced inventory cannot satisfy. Carilovalves operates dedicated OEM & ODM services specifically designed to accommodate these requirements:

“Custom solutions for global brands” — Carilovalves capability statement

Typical custom engineering for petrochemical applications includes:

  1. Bore variations: Full bore designs for pigging operations and reduced bore for cost optimization where flow restriction is acceptable
  2. End connections: RF flanges, RTJ flanges, butt weld ends, hub ends, and proprietary connections matching existing plant piping
  3. Actuation packages: Pneumatic, hydraulic, and electric actuators pre-mounted and tested before shipment
  4. Special stem extensions: Cryogenic stems for LNG facilities, extended bonnets for insulated piping
  5. Stem sealing systems: Graphite packing, live-loaded designs, and bellows seals for fugitive emission control

The company’s advanced design solutions incorporate 3D modeling and finite element analysis for high-pressure applications, ensuring body strength and seat performance meet or exceed API pressure-temperature ratings.

Technical Documentation and Traceability

Petrochemical projects require comprehensive documentation packages that mass-market阀门 distributors often cannot provide. Carilovalves supplies complete documentation packages including:

  1. Material test reports: Chemistry and mechanical properties per ASTM standards
  2. Pressure test certificates: Shell and seat testing per API 598
  3. Dimensional inspection reports: Critical dimensions verified against purchase specifications
  4. Function tests: Actuation verification for motorized valves
  5. Special treatment certificates: NACE MR0103 compliance for sour service where applicable

This documentation infrastructure supports the rigorous compliance requirements that petrochemical engineering specifications demand, particularly for projects involving international joint ventures where local regulatory standards must be documented alongside international specifications.

Quality Assurance Framework

Petrochemical operators evaluate suppliers based on documented quality systems rather than self-claims. Carilovalves implements uncompromising quality control throughout the manufacturing process:

Production Stage Quality Verification Documentation Generated
Material receipt Mill certificates, composition verification Material log with lot traceability
Machining Dimensional checks, surface finish inspection Inspection records per batch
Assembly Torque verification, stem packing inspection Assembly QC checklist
Final testing Shell test, seat test, operating torque Test certificate per valve
Final inspection Visual, marking, coating thickness Final release documentation

This holistic solutions approach ensures consistent quality across production runs, supporting reliable field performance that petrochemical maintenance programs depend upon for safety and operational continuity.
